Shredder: From Iconic Enemy to Anime-Like Antagonist
In the latest issue of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les x Naruto, penned by Caleb Goellner and illustrated by Hendry Prasetya, the turtles—including Master Splinter and April O’Neil—collide with Kakashi and his team: Sakura, Sasuke, and Naruto. Their initial encounter leads to an intense battle. However, things take a twist when Kakashi recognizes Splinter’s fighting style as reminiscent of Hamato Yoshi, a former companion. This recognition not only halts the confrontation but also suggests an even larger threat: the infamous Shredder.





When Kakashi inquires about Yoshi’s fate, Splinter recounts the tragic tale of betrayal at the hands of Oroku Saki—Shredder himself—who coveted the Hamato Clan’s ancient secrets. His eventual acquisition of this knowledge led to Yoshi’s death and Shredder’s elevation to the ominous leader of the Foot Clan. However, the most notable aspect of this narrative is Shredder’s stunning redesign; he now resembles a nefarious ninja who has evolved into a sinister, armored samurai.

Shredder’s Anime Transformation: A Character Reimagined

This latest design retains key elements from Shredder’s original outfit, such as the iconic spikes adorning his arms and legs. However, the overall aesthetic leans toward that of a menacing, armored samurai—evoking a distinctly anime villain vibe. In fact, Shredder epitomizes the traits of an anime antagonist, characterized by betrayal, the quest for power, and the orchestration of a ninja clan aimed at global domination. With this crossover, he can finally embrace his role as an official anime villain within the Naruto universe.
